In addition to his wife, Ronnie leaves behind three sons, Joshua Lee Clark (Sarah) of Paris, Kentucky, Benjamin Kenis Clark of Kings Mountain, and Seth Clark (Jan Watters) of Lexington, Kentucky; four granddaughters, Grace Clark, Raeleigh Clark, Isabell Clark, and Kaitlyn Clark; three brothers, Wayne Clark of Lexington, Larry Clark (Mary Lou) of Noblesville, Indiana, and Gary Clark (Kathy) of Science Hill, Kentucky; five sisters, Faith Akers of Salvisa, Kentucky, Shirley Belcher of Grundy, Virginia, Betty Clark, of Tempe, Arizona, Glenda Deutsch (Alex) of Lords Valley, Pennsylvania, and Linda Kay Gearheart of Harold, Kentucky; three brothers-in-laws, Ransom Meade, George Owens of Versailles, Kentucky, and James Owens (Sherry) of Cincinnati, Kentucky; two special nephews, Anthony Clark of Arizona, and Barry Akers of Salvisa; and numerous other nephews, nieces, and other extended family members and friends who mourn his passing.
In addition to his parents, Ronnie was preceded in death by one brother, Ray Clark; two sisters, Josephine Branham (Freeman), and Christine Meade; two brothers-in-law, Earl Belcher and Brice Akers; and two sisters-in-law, Marianne Clark and Roberta Owens.
Cremation Rites have been honored. A Private Memorial Service will be held at a later date.
